DESCRIPTION AND OPERATION (Continued)
LIFTGATE COURTESY LAMP DISABLE
SWITCH
When closed, the liftgate disable switch provides
signal to the BCM on circuit M4 indicating a request
to disable the courtesy lamps. To operate, all the
doors must be closed with only the liftgate open.
Pushing on the liftgate lens activates the switch.
Pushing on the lense a second time deactivates the
switch.
After receiving the courtesy lamp disable signal,
the BCM turns off the courtesy lamps by de-energiz-
ing the courtesy lamp relay.
GLOVE BOX LAMP
Circuit A7 from 15 in the Power Distribution Cen-
ter (PDC) powers circuit M1 through fuse 16 in the
junction block. Circuit M1 powers the glove box
lamp. The lamp has a switch in series which when
closed, connects the lamp to ground on circuit Z1.
UNDERHOOD LAMP
Circuit M1 from fuse 16 in the Power Distribution
Center (PDC) feeds the underhood lamp. The lamp
contains a mercury switch which connects the lamp
to ground on circuit Z1 when the hood is raised.
VISOR VANITY MIRRORS
Circuit A7 from fuse 15 in the Power Distribution
Center (PDC) powers circuit M1 through fuse 16 in
the junction block. Circuit M1 feeds the visor vanity
mirror lamps. Each mirror has a switch grounds the
lamps in the mirrors to circuit Z1.
8W - 44 INTERIOR LIGHTING
OVERHEAD CONSOLE LAMPS
Circuit A7 from fuse 15 in the Power Distribution
Center (PDC) powers circuit M1 through fuse 16 in
the junction block. Circuit M1 feeds the overhead
console lamps.
Each overhead console lamp has a switch that con-
nects the lamps to ground on circuit Z1. The lamps
are also grounded when the Body Control Module
(BCM) energizes the courtesy lamp relay to connect
circuit M2 to ground on circuit Z1.
DAY/NIGHT MIRROR
When the ignition switch is in the RUN position, it
connects circuit A1 from fuse 8 in the Power Distri-
bution Center (PDC) circuit A22. Circuit A22 powers
circuit F83 through fuse 6 in the junction block. Cir-
cuit F83 feeds the day/night rear view mirror. Circuit
Z1 grounds mirror.
Circuits P112 and P114 connect from the day/night
mirror to the drivers outside mirror.
Circuit L10 from the park/neutral switch signals
the day/night mirror when the vehicle is in reverse.
The mirror turns off when the vehicle is in reverse.
UNIVERSAL GARAGE DOOR OPENER
Circuit A7 from fuse 15 in the Power Distribution
Center (PDC) powers circuit M1 through fuse 16 in
the junction block. Circuit M1 feeds the visor vanity
mirrors and the universal garage door opener. The
opener is located on the left visor. Circuit Z1 provides
ground for the opener.
